This museum complements the visit of Health, evoking the family of George Sand and his friends. It contains objects that belonged to the family, letters and drafts of George Sand, engravings of his son Maurice and paintings from the school of Crozant (Fernand Maillaud, Paul Street, Henri Kept). It is located in the Donjon dungeon (th) and is not accessible for wheelchairs or strollers. One can also admire an astonishing collection of naturalized birds. Educational visits are organized.
